About Me

Amanda Haworth, APRN, PMHNP-BC, CNM in Wichita, Kansas is a Psychiatric Mental Health Nurse Practitioner offering integrative and functional psychiatric care for children, adolescents, adults and seniors. She treats mood disorders, anxiety, trauma, ADHD, substance use and perinatal mental health concerns, with a particular focus on women’s issues across the lifespan.

Amanda approaches care by looking beyond symptoms to uncover the underlying factors driving mental health challenges, including nutrition, lifestyle and physiological contributors.

Integrative and Root-Cause Psychiatric Care

Amanda employs integrative and functional psychiatry, drawing on her postgraduate PMHNP certification from Washburn University and advanced training through Psychiatry Redefined. Rather than defaulting to medication alone, she evaluates a broad range of factors including lab results, diet tracking, supplements and lifestyle to build a complete picture of each client’s health.

Treatment plans are highly individualized and developed through shared decision-making, incorporating education, integrative therapies and traditional medications as appropriate. This whole-person model helps address the root causes of conditions like anxiety, depression, ADHD and PTSD rather than simply managing surface-level symptoms.

Perinatal Mental Health and Women’s Wellness

Amanda brings a rare dual background as a Certified Nurse Midwife and PMHNP to her perinatal mental health work supporting clients through pregnancy, the prenatal period, and postpartum recovery.
